Five Point Holdings, LLC is a real estate company based in Irvine, California, specializing in the development of large mixed-use planned communities across Orange County, Los Angeles County, and San Francisco County. In its first quarter of 2025, Five Point Holdings reported a consolidated net income of $60.6 million and consolidated revenues of $13.2 million. The company achieved significant sales at its Great Park Neighborhoods, with 325 homesites sold for $278.9 million, and builder sales of 233 homes. Additionally, the company maintained a strong liquidity position with $528.3 million in cash and cash equivalents and a debt to total capitalization ratio of 19.2%. The company’s senior notes rating was upgraded by S&P Global Ratings to B+, reflecting a stable outlook. Five Point Holdings continues to focus on its strategic initiatives, with plans to close additional homesite sales in the fourth quarter of 2025. Despite uncertainties in the market due to tariff policies and elevated mortgage rates, the company remains optimistic about the undersupplied housing markets in its operating regions and maintains its guidance for 2025, projecting just under $200 million in consolidated annual net income.
